单词 unreceivable
释义

unreceivableadj.

Brit. /(ˌ)ʌnrᵻˈsiːvəbl/, U.S. /ˌənrəˈsivəb(ə)l/
Forms: see un- prefix1 and receivable adj. and n.
Origin: Formed within English, by derivation. Etymons: un- prefix1, receivable adj.
Etymology: < un- prefix1 + receivable adj.
1. Not receivable (in various senses); (Law) inadmissible.

1611 R. Cotgrave Dict. French & Eng. Tongues Inadmissible, vnadmittable, vnreceiuable, vnacceptable.
1656 B. Harris tr. J. N. de Parival Hist. Iron Age i. iv. xxvii. 152 Gustave..was willing to restore him to the Palatinat, but under hard, and unreceiuable conditions.
1697 in J. Lauder Decisions Lords of Council (1759) I. 784 The act of parliament discharging compensations to be received..makes no distinction when it was acquired..and the Lords have found even compensation unreceivable in the second instance.
1749 J. Cleland Case of Unfortunate B. Penlez 37 The Evidence..against him might be, and it is hardly a Brech of Charity to say it was, equally false and unreceivable.
1827 J. Bentham Rationale Judicial Evid. V. ix. iii. v. 132 Here is a receipt..whereby any man..may render his testimony unreceivable.
1877 M. Arnold Last Ess. on Church & Relig. p. xxx Those who had thrown it aside because what was presented to them under its name was so unreceivable.
1900 Ann. Rep. War Dept. 1899 (U.S. War Dept.) I. vi. 509 This movement would strip the island of copper coin, but as nearly all here in circulation are punched, and therefore unreceivable in Spain, there is little likelihood of any extensive shipment.
1909 Pop. Electr. Dec. 530/1 When we find a commercial or government station sending or receiving don't ‘butt in’ with a lot of unreceivable signals and interrupt them.
1978 United Nations Juridical Yearbk. v. 136 The Tribunal should reject the application as unreceivable under article 7 of its Statute.
2007 Western Morning News (Nexis) 3 July 11 The two BT engineers who called listed other South East Cornwall villages where broadband is unreceivable.
2. Not fit to receive a visitor. Obsolete. rare.

1634 T. Herbert Relation Some Yeares Trauaile 118 If that Kingdome haue a purgatory, so a conspiracie of..scalding sand, the burning Sun, and vn-receiueable Cottages, can make [etc.].
